Cleaning windows made of upvc

There are several steps that can be taken to clean upvc windows after repairs. However, it is important to ensure that you make use of a non-abrasive cleaner to prevent damaging your uPVC. You should also check that the product is diluted in a proper manner to ensure you get the proper concentration.

A mild detergent is the most effective method of cleaning UPVC windows. It is recommended that you clean your windows as often as two times per month. Another option is to clean windows at least 4-8 times per year.

You can use diluted bleach to remove stubborn stains. You can also clean your windows using a solution of vinegar and hotwater. If you're in a hurry you could leave the solution on your windows for 15 minutes before wiping away any excess with an abrasive cloth.

After a few years after a while, white uPVC windows lose their shine. If you want to bring back its glow you can try an old-fashioned glass cleaner.

You can also utilize the specialized uPVC cleaning product. It can be bought from hardware stores or online. Make sure that the product you buy does not damage seals made of silicone or double glazing. The wrong product can ruin your uPVC and cause irreversible damage.

Regularly cleaning uPVC windows is important to keep out mould and dirt buildup. Regularly cleaning your UPVC windows will lessen the need to replace or repair windows.

The growth of mold can be stopped by making sure you keep your uPVC frames and windows clean. It can also help you avoid costly repair costs. If you take care of it, uPVC is a durable and low-maintenance material.

Repairing a crack in a upvc windows

If your uPVC window doesn't shut properly it is necessary to repair the gap. This will prevent drafts from entering your home , and also help keep the heat in. You can fix the issue yourself or get a professional to fix it.

A uPVC window is a durable window, however, there are a few common issues that could arise. These include condensation, draughts , and leaks. It is also possible that the frame will break. You can avoid this by keeping your uPVC windows clean. To ensure that your windows are able to move freely, also keep them clean.

It might be an ideal idea to replace the hinges if you notice that your sash is clinging to a frame. The majority of people can replace hinges by themselves. They can be done in a matter of minutes. But, you may want to consult a professional to ensure the replacement is done properly.

You can also fix a small hole in the frame of your window using speckling, paint or a gap filler. Remember to keep the size of the hole proportional to the rest of the frame.

Gaskets are a great method to seal your uPVC window to the frame. However, the gasket could be softer as time passes. A backing rod can be used to strengthen the bond between your frame, glass and the gasket.

Hail and storms can cause damage to UPVC windows. This can cause windows to shut or open too easily, which can cause a hole. You might need to replace the entire window based on the extent of damage.
